For those who might not know, as well as creating superb plug-ins Benedict is a very good musician. You can buy and download 13 of his albums from Bandcamp: http://benedictroff-marsh.bandcamp.com/

All but one are instrumental Berlin school electronic music and they're really, really good. At only $5 per album, though you can give more, you can't go wrong! These albums haven't been available on Bandcamp for all that long so I thought it worthwhile giving them a bump here at KVR.

I'm not associated with Benedict in any way, just love his music, listening to "Afternoon Dreams" on the "Growings" album as I type.
